The Rising Threat of Fentanyl in the UK Fentanyl is a synthetic opioid typically utilized in medical settings for extreme discomfort management and anaesthesia. However, its illegal manufacture and circulation have resulted in a substantial increase in drug-related fatalities internationally. Fentanyl is estimated to be 50 to 100 times more potent than morphine and approximately 50 times more potent than heroin.
While the UK has not yet seen the very same scale of fentanyl-related deaths as the United States or Canada, the National Crime Agency (NCA) and different health organisations have provided numerous signals regarding the existence of fentanyl and its analogues (such as nitazenes) in numerous substances, including heroin, drug, and fake benzodiazepines.

Fentanyl test packages normally consist of little paper strips (Immunoassay strips) designed to spot the existence of fentanyl and a number of its recognized analogues in a dissolved sample of another substance. Initially developed for urine drug screening, these strips were adapted by damage decrease groups to test compounds before usage.
The strips work similarly to a lateral circulation COVID-19 test or a pregnancy test. They use antibodies that respond to the chemical structure of fentanyl. If the compound is present above a specific threshold, the strip supplies a visual indication.
Benefits of Using Test Kits The main goal of these packages is to provide people with info about what remains in their supply, enabling them to make safer choices.
Avoidance of Accidental Ingestion: Users may be unaware that their substance is "cut" with potent synthetics. Motivating Informed Decision-Making: Those who discover fentanyl in their supply might select to discard it, use less, or guarantee somebody exists with Naloxone. Information Collection: Some UK charities utilize screening information to release public health warnings about specific "batches" circulating in areas. How to Use Fentanyl Test Strips Correctly Using these packages requires accuracy. Due to the fact that fentanyl is so potent, it is often unevenly distributed within a bag of powder-- a phenomenon known as the "chocolate chip cookie result." This implies one part of the powder may be safe, while another includes a lethal dosage.
Step-by-Step Testing Process To ensure the most precise results, it is recommended to evaluate the entire amount planned for consumption.
Preparation: Place the substance into a tidy, dry container. Dilution: Add the suitable quantity of water. For most stimulants (like cocaine or MDMA), 10mg of the compound requires roughly one teaspoon of water. For opioids, more dilution may be needed to avoid false positives. Mixing: Ensure the substance is completely dissolved in the water. Dipping: Submerge the end of the test strip into the liquid for about 15 seconds. Ensure the liquid does not pass the "Max" line showed on the strip. Waiting: Place the strip on a flat surface area and wait on 2 to 5 minutes. Reading: Observe the lines that appear on the strip. Analyzing Results Comprehending the outcomes is vital, as the visual hints can sometimes be counterproductive (e.g., two lines often symbolize an unfavorable result).
Outcome Appearance Interpretation Unfavorable 2 Red Lines No fentanyl or analogues detected at the sensitivity threshold. Positive One Red Line (leading) Fentanyl or an analogue was detected in the sample. Void No lines or just bottom line The test did not work properly; a brand-new strip should be used. Limitations and Considerations While fentanyl test kits are life-saving tools, they are not foolproof. Users in the UK should know several constraints:
Sensitivity Thresholds: If the quantity of fentanyl is below the strip's detection limit, it may reveal a negative result despite the drug being present. Analogues: New artificial opioids, such as nitazenes, are becoming more common in the UK. Lots of basic fentanyl test strips do not spot these newer substances. False Positives: High concentrations of specific drugs, especially MDMA or methamphetamine, can cause an incorrect favorable. Appropriate dilution is necessary to mitigate this. User Error: Improperly dipping the strip or misreading the lines can lead to harmful assumptions about safety. Promoting Safer Use: Beyond the Test Kit A test kit is just one part of a broader damage decrease strategy. Because no test can ensure 100% security, individuals are encouraged to follow "Safer Use" guidelines:
Never Use Alone: If an overdose occurs, another person is required to administer medical assistance. Carry Naloxone: Naloxone (trademark name like Prenoxad or Nyxoid) is a medication that can temporarily reverse an opioid overdose. It is extensively offered free of charge from UK drug services. Start Low, Go Slow: Taking a small "test dose" can assist assess the strength of a compound. Identify Overdose Signs: Awareness of the physical symptoms of opioid toxicity can save lives. Signs of an Opioid Overdose Pinpoint pupils. Extreme drowsiness or failure to awaken. Slow, shallow, or stopped breathing. Blue or grey tint to lips, skin, or fingernails. Can these strips identify "Nitazenes"? A lot of basic fentanyl test strips are particularly designed to spot fentanyl and its direct analogues (like acetyl-fentanyl). They might not spot nitazenes (such as metonitazene or isotonitazene), which are also being found in the UK supply. Specialized nitazene test strips are beginning to appear.
Is a faint line still a negative result? In the context of the majority of lateral flow immunoassay tests, the existence of two lines-- even if one is very faint-- is normally interpreted as an unfavorable result. However, if there is any doubt, it is safer to treat the compound as potentially infected.
Where can I get Naloxone in the UK? Naloxone is readily available totally free without a prescription from most regional alcohol and drug support services. Lots of drug stores also get involved in schemes to distribute it to those at danger or their family members.
Do these sets work for drug? Yes, fentanyl test strips can be utilized to evaluate stimulants like cocaine or MDMA, supplied the substance is diluted properly. This is increasingly important as cross-contamination in between opioids and stimulants has been reported in the UK.
